    Watch crystal

    I sent my Tudor 79260 in for service and a new Crystal as mine had a tiny mark at 8 o'clock.

    After 3 months had passed I'm wondering where my watch is so I phone my watchmaker to see how it's going. He tells me he cannot source a new crystal,Chrystal,glass for my watch. I did make a point that I wanted the same as was fitted originally which actually looks like its more than 2.5 times on the date window. Is it does anyone know?

    I would assume it would be available at Rolex for an inflated price so long as you have an account with them. Unfortunately I know he does not have access to Rolex parts but I assumed somebody would make an original quality replacement for the Tudor watches.

    Would anyone know where I may be able to source a new glass for Tudor Tiger Chronograph?

    Cousins do a range of generic glasses for various Rolex and Tudor models. I suggest you ask the repairer how hard he's tried to find one, but Cousins is usually the first port of call for repairers in the UK.

    Unfortunately repairers can`t magic parts out of thin air, if the correct glass is Rolex-specific and there's no generic replacement he's struggling. Possibly someone like Duncan Potter (Genesis) would take the job on to replace the glass, he's Rolex accredited.

    This is one of several reasons why I won't touch Rolex/Tudor watches for service/repair!

    Edit: I've just had a mineral crystal custom-made by these guys, v. pleased with their service.https://www.crystalfit.co.uk/
